Abstract

Rotaxane molecules (interlocked molecules consisting of two parts bonded mechanically) have an inherent multi-stability. The relative positions of the submolecular components can be altered through external stimuli, a functionality that has been proven in solution-phase experiments. There has however, been no local, molecular-scale demonstration that the functionality of these molecules can be retained if the molecules are fixed to a surface.
